⭐ Silent Voice (2016)

13 1 0
                                    

Director: Naoko Yamada

Studio: Kyoto Animation

Genre: Romance

Synopsis:
A grade school student with impaired hearing is bullied mercilessly causing her to transfer. Years later, one of her former tormentors sets out to make amends.

Review:
It is not everyday where you see anime that covers disabled people. The character developments in this film is superb, makes you think that as long as you're alive, you're always susceptible to change. I'd also like to commend the soft and aesthetic animation visuals.

Rating: ⭐⭐⭐⭐⭐

Favorite character/s:

Shoya. I love the character development of this guy. He started off as an annoying bully to a mature, compassionate, and understanding adolescent.

Yuzuru. She's tough for a younger sister. Despite the age gap, she protected her disabled older sister well. I also relate to her character since she also does photography.
